Cost of Foam Jacking in Marco Island, FL
Foam jacking is a technique used to lift and level sunken or uneven concrete surfaces, such as driveways, sidewalks, and pool decks, in Marco Island, FL. The cost of foam jacking typically depends on the size and extent of the area to be repaired, as well as the accessibility of the site. Materials and labor costs can vary based on the specific project scope and site conditions.
Final pricing for foam jacking projects in Marco Island will differ depending on factors such as the amount of foam required, the complexity of the work, and any additional site considerations. It is recommended to obtain detailed estimates from local providers to compare options and understand potential costs based on the unique requirements of each project.
Estimated Cost Range
$1,200 - $2,800 (smaller scope)
$3,500 - $7,000 (larger scope)
| Project Type | Typical Range |
|---|---|
| Residential Driveway | $1,200 - $2,800 |
| Garage Floor | $1,500 - $3,200 |
| Patio or Walkway | $1,200 - $2,800 |
| Commercial Parking Area | $4,000 - $7,000 |
| Pool Deck | $3,500 - $6,500 |
| Sidewalk Repair | $1,500 - $3,000 |
Factors Affecting Cost
Foam jacking is a method used to lift and level sunken concrete surfaces, such as driveways, sidewalks, or pool decks, on Marco Island, FL. This technique involves injecting a specialized foam underneath the slab to restore its original position with minimal disruption. Understanding the typical scope and considerations of foam jacking projects can help in planning and comparison.
- Materials: Polyurethane foam is commonly used for its lightweight and quick-curing properties.
- Size and Scope: Suitable for small to large slabs, typically ranging from a few square feet to several hundred square feet.
- Labor Complexity: Generally involves specialized equipment and trained personnel, but is less invasive than full replacement.
- Permitting: Permitting requirements vary by local regulations; often minimal but may be necessary for larger projects.
- Extras: Additional services may include crack repair, surface sealing, or reinforcing to ensure long-term stability.
Project Size and Details
| Scope/Size | Typical Range |
|---|---|
| Small residential slab (up to 10 ft x 10 ft) | $1,500 - $3,000 |
| Medium slab (up to 20 ft x 20 ft) | $3,000 - $6,000 |
| Large slab or multiple areas | $6,000 - $12,000 |
| Foundation leveling (per pier) | $300 - $700 |
| Additional repair or reinforcement | Varies based on scope |
